Alert: GreenPulse watering scheduler missed its overnight run. This fires when the Sproutline cron dispatcher fails to trigger a zone cycle within 30 minutes of its scheduled slot. Plants in the Ferndale greenhouse cluster may go unwatered, so treat it as time-sensitive during summer months. Acknowledge the alert, then check dispatcher health and recent config changes. The runbook with full triage steps lives here:

runbook for hahog-fawif: https://confluence.zemvarlabs.internal/pages/browse/projects/57cf2f66

To: Executive Team
Subject: Transition to new logistics provider

Following the service review completed last month, we will move our outbound freight from Calder Haulage to Brightline Carriers effective the first of next quarter. Rates are comparable; the change is driven by delivery reliability on the northern routes. Operations will circulate a transition checklist this week, and no customer-facing disruption is expected. The broader rationale is captured in the note that follows.

management briefing: Headcount on the Belix team goes from 60 to 93 by the end of November. Gross margin on Belix came in at 23 percent against a plan of 47 percent.

Handover: StageGrid seat-map renderer

I'm passing the theatre seat-map renderer (StageGrid) to the Venues team. For your review: seat availability comes from a signed feed; the renderer itself never mutates inventory. Known gaps — the SVG layer accepts venue-supplied labels without sanitisation, and the hold-timer logic runs client-side only. Both are tracked and scheduled for the next sprint. Threat-model doc lives in the repo. From today, all security findings should be assigned to the new owner.

signatory, yahog-badug: Quenix Ulaael

## Authentication

The Wrenlist public API paginates all list endpoints with cursor tokens; support staff reproducing customer issues should always pass the `cursor` parameter verbatim rather than reconstructing offsets. Requests made through the internal diagnostics proxy, Perchline, bypass customer rate limits, which makes it the safest way to page through large result sets. Perchline requires its own internal credential, provided below.

app token of kagag-fafop = kto3_rir